Description
technical field:
The utility model relates to punching press field, particularly relates to a kind of commutation and automatically stack device of stamping parts tapping channel.
background technology:
Stamping parts is that depended on pressure machine and mould apply external force to sheet material, band, tubing and section bar etc., makes it to produce plastic deformation or separation, thus obtains the forming and machining method of the workpiece (stamping parts) of required form and size.Punching press and forging belong to plastic working (or claiming pressure processing) together, are collectively referred to as forging and stamping.The blank of punching press is hot rolling and cold rolling steel plate and steel band mainly.
Stamping parts for bulk was originally unidirectional collection in blanking process always, had collected rear needs shutdown and had carried, again started stamping machine and carry out punch process, waste a large amount of manpower and materials, inefficiency after all being shifted by the stamping parts of accumulation.

detailed description of the invention:
See accompanying drawing:
The commutation of stamping parts tapping channel and automatically stack device, comprise the support 1 being arranged on punch press discharge end, support 1 surface thereof is provided with sliding plate 2, the feed end of sliding plate 2 connects with punch press discharge end, the upper surface of sliding plate 2 is symmetrically installed with the striker plate 3 of two block gap distributions mutually, striker plate 3 is upwards provided with parting bead 4 in the middle of bottom, and parting bead upper end is provided with the reversing plate 5 towards feed end, and the lower end of reversing plate 5 is rotated and is installed on sliding plate 2; Striker plate 3 and parting bead form on the sliding plate on the downside of two ports of export and are arranged at intervals with chute, in chute, vertical sliding motion is provided with jacking block 6, jacking block 6 fixes with cylinder 7 piston rod below sliding plate 2, cylinder 7 tilts to be installed on support 1, before and after the below of chute and both sides, both sides are separately installed with the stamping parts guide post 8 perpendicular to sliding plate, and stamping parts is upwards piled up along stamping parts guide post.
Striker plate 3 is arc, outwards arches upward in the middle part of striker plate 3, when reversing plate 5 turns to opposite side, plays certain buffer-oriented effect in stamping parts dropping process, ensures that material glides smoothly.
Bottom each leg of support 1, cushion pad 9 is installed, reduces the vibration to the generation of support 1 entirety when cylinder 7 works, increase the service life.
When stamping parts is slipped to the position at jacking block 6 place along sliding plate 2, cylinder 7 works rapidly upwards jack-up stamping parts, now next part stamping parts is in the process fallen, simultaneously, cylinder 7 piston rod shrinks rapidly, treat that next part stamping parts falls the upper surface of jacking block again, so circulate, stamping parts can laminate layer by layer along stamping parts guide post 8.
